Transaction e21e54d86371e50e1f560fd848c2cc0404af33f909fc89c2256e905847280424

2 Input
2 Outputs
  • e21e54d86371e50e1f560fd848c2cc0404af33f909fc89c2256e905847280424:0
  • value  25901
    address  165XkBCEPcYMnK87iWdKiv5RjQTBnpjs5p
  • e21e54d86371e50e1f560fd848c2cc0404af33f909fc89c2256e905847280424:1
  • value  630864
    address  19mK42qtX6CuKwoY1u32qCWZYEwpaekTbC